Topics Covered
- 1. Introduction to Code Review Standards: Learners will study the importance of code review standards and foundational concepts, understanding the basics of why and how code reviews enhance code quality. They will gain practical skills in identifying basic code review criteria and the benefits of adhering to them.
- 2. Code Review Best Practices: This module covers essential best practices for conducting effective code reviews, including setting up a code review process, using tools, and fostering a positive review culture. Learners will learn to apply these practices to improve the quality of code in real-world scenarios.
- 3. Static Code Analysis: Focusing on the use of static code analysis tools, learners will study how to identify and fix common coding issues through automated analysis. They will gain hands-on experience with popular static analysis tools and learn to integrate them into their development workflows.
- 4. Code Smells and Refactoring: This module explores code smells—indications that code may need improvement—and how to refactor code to eliminate them. Learners will learn to recognize different types of code smells and practice refactoring techniques to improve code readability and maintainability.
- 5. Automated Testing in Code Reviews: Covering the integration of automated testing into code reviews, learners will understand the role of unit tests, integration tests, and other types of automated tests. They will practice writing and reviewing automated tests to ensure code quality.
- 6. Security and Code Review: Examining how to identify and mitigate security issues through code review, learners will study common security vulnerabilities and best practices for secure coding. They will learn to conduct security-focused code reviews and apply security principles to existing codebases.
- 7. Performance Optimization Techniques: This module discusses techniques for optimizing code performance, including profiling, benchmarking, and performance tuning. Learners will practice identifying performance bottlenecks and implementing optimizations to improve code efficiency.
- 8. Advanced Code Review Tools and Techniques: Focusing on advanced tools and techniques, learners will explore more sophisticated code review methodologies and tools. They will learn to use advanced features of code review platforms and apply advanced techniques to complex codebases.
- 9. Code Review Leadership and Mentoring: Covering the role of a code review leader, this module teaches learners how to mentor and guide junior developers through the code review process. They will gain skills in leading code reviews, providing constructive feedback, and fostering a collaborative development environment.
- 10. Continuous Improvement in Code Review: This final module focuses on ongoing improvement in the code review process. Learners will study how to measure the effectiveness of code reviews, gather feedback, and continuously refine the code review process to ensure it remains effective and relevant.
